Contract review workflow automation converts an incoming agreement into a controlled record, identifies clauses and deviations, routes decisions under an approved playbook, preserves negotiation history and creates operational obligations from the executed version.
Many contract processes automate document storage or signature while substantive review remains in email, tracked changes and meetings. Teams cannot see which deviations are open, who may accept them, whether a fallback was approved or which obligations survived into the signed version. Faster summarization alone does not create contractual control.
AI may locate, classify and compare language, but accountable people decide legal and commercial positions. The workflow should distinguish observed text, machine interpretation, playbook recommendation and approved decision. It should also connect negotiation to delivery, because a signed clause that never becomes an owned obligation is an operational failure.
Control model
Separate extraction, interpretation and approval
Extraction records what the contract says and where. Interpretation explains how the clause relates to the organization’s playbook and transaction. Recommendation proposes an action. Approval authorizes a position for that version and context. Keeping these records separate makes machine assistance inspectable and prevents a detected clause from being mistaken for a legal conclusion.
The workflow should never imply legal advice from a confidence score. Low confidence can route a parsing review, but high confidence does not grant authority to accept risk. Human reviewers need the full clause, relevant definitions, schedules, business facts, comparison baseline and requested decision in one view.
| Record | Core content | Authority |
|---|---|---|
| Observed clause | Exact text, location, version and linked definitions | Controlled document source |
| Analysis | Classification, difference and affected playbook rule | Automation or assigned reviewer |
| Recommendation | Accept, revise, reject, qualify or seek facts | Policy plus domain input |
| Decision | Approved position, conditions, owner and rationale | Named authorized person |
| Obligation | Action, trigger, due date, evidence and escalation | Operational contract owner |
Negotiation
Treat every redline as a dependency event
A change to one clause can affect defined terms, schedules, price, insurance or delivery commitments elsewhere. The system should calculate dependencies conservatively and reopen impacted issues. A diff shows text movement; it does not by itself determine whether the commercial meaning changed. Material changes return to the appropriate owner.
Use a structured issue register beside the document. Each issue records the counterparty position, internal target, fallback authority, last proposed wording, status and next action. This allows negotiation leadership to see the real blockers without losing the exact redline. Accepted concessions remain visible for final risk and obligation handoff.
- Bind every approval to a document hash or immutable version.
- Reopen dependent issues after definitions or schedules change.
- Separate internal notes from counterparty-visible language.
- Require fresh approval when a fallback condition is exceeded.
- Reconcile every approved exception against the executed copy.
Implementation
Pilot one contract family through post-signature work
Choose a frequent, bounded contract family with an established playbook and known reviewers. Build a test set containing standard paper, counterparty paper, amendments, missing clauses, altered definitions and schedule conflicts. Replay completed negotiations and compare detected issues and routing with the final decision history.
Then run live matters without automatic acceptance until false clears and escalation quality are understood. Include signature reconciliation and obligation creation in acceptance. The pilot is incomplete if it ends with a faster legal review but still requires a person to reread the executed contract and manually create every operational task.
- Version the playbook and test cases with the workflow.
- Test missing clauses and hostile formatting, not only standard templates.
- Measure false clearance more severely than conservative escalation.
- Exercise access rights for privileged and commercial material.
- Verify dates and obligations against the executed artifact.
What good looks like
Useful outcomes from contract review workflow automation
- Every agreement enters with counterparty, entity, purpose, value, deadline, version and accountable business sponsor.
- Clauses, missing provisions and deviations are linked to exact text and the applicable playbook position.
- Routine within-policy terms move quickly while material exceptions reach authorized legal, finance, security or business owners.
- Negotiation versions and approvals preserve what changed, why, by whom and with which remaining conditions.
- The executed agreement produces owned dates, obligations, controls and review events for contract management.
Operating model
How to run the work
- 01
Intake and classify the agreement
Capture the original file and message context, counterparty, legal entities, contract family, transaction value, data involved, requested deadline and business sponsor. Confirm whether the document is new, an amendment, order form or counterparty paper. Select the applicable playbook and reviewers before analysis begins.
- 02
Parse structure and identify deviations
Preserve sections, definitions, schedules, references, redlines and page coordinates. Extract clauses and compare them to required, preferred, fallback and prohibited positions. Mark missing language explicitly. Present each result with the exact source text and confidence rather than a summary detached from the agreement.
- 03
Route decisions by authority and consequence
Auto-clear only terms that satisfy explicit approved rules. Send data protection to privacy, security schedules to security, liability and governing law to legal, pricing to finance and delivery obligations to the operational owner. Each exception includes context, playbook position, proposed response and deadline.
- 04
Negotiate under version and approval control
Maintain a canonical working version, structured issue list and decision history. When language changes, reopen affected analysis and dependent approvals. Distinguish internal comments from proposed counterparty text. No approval should float free of the clause version, scope and facts the approver actually reviewed.
- 05
Execute and operationalize the final contract
Verify entity, signatories, schedules, incorporated documents and final approved deviations before signature handoff. Reconcile the executed copy with the approved candidate. Extract obligations, dates, notices, renewal, service levels, reporting and exit actions into named ownership, then retain source and provenance for the lifecycle.

Failure modes
Where teams lose control
A clause label can be correct while the surrounding definition or schedule changes its actual meaning.
AI summaries may omit exceptions and qualifiers that make a seemingly standard clause unacceptable.
An outdated playbook can automate yesterday’s risk tolerance more consistently.
Approval captured outside the exact version can be reused for language the owner never reviewed.
Ending the workflow at signature leaves renewal, notice, reporting and service obligations unmanaged.
Measurement
Measure the finished job
Measure the completed workflow, including review effort and exceptions. Output volume on its own is not evidence of a better process.
- time from intake to first complete issue list and accountable assignment
- contracts and clauses cleared within policy versus escalated by risk class
- reviewer time spent on routine language and material deviations
- issues reopened after version change or late discovery of business facts
- executed agreements reconciled to their approved candidate and schedules
- operational obligations assigned, completed, overdue or disputed after signature
Questions
Common questions
What parts of contract review can be automated?
Intake, classification, clause extraction, comparison, issue creation, routing, version tracking, approval collection, signature handoff and obligation extraction can be automated within approved boundaries.
Can AI replace a lawyer in contract review?
No. AI can locate and compare language and prepare a review record. Qualified, authorized people remain responsible for legal interpretation, risk acceptance, negotiation strategy and final approval.
What is needed before automating contract review?
Define contract families, playbooks, risk tiers, approval authority, business-data sources, version control, sensitive-access rules and post-signature ownership. Historical documents alone are not a policy.
How should contract workflow ROI be measured?
Measure total cycle and reviewer effort, within-policy clearance, exception ageing, rework, missed executed changes and obligation performance. Clause-extraction accuracy alone does not show business value.
